PROJECT MANAGER / ENGINEER
The Project Manager is responsible for overseeing the construction projects and related documentation from inception to completion. Working in collaboration with the development team, the Project Manager guides the project from the proposal and estimating phases through execution and final delivery, ensuring alignment with client expectations and company standards. The Project Manager is responsible for the proactive identification and resolution of field, contractual, and construction-related issues to support the successful delivery of each project. This role involves maintaining clear and consistent communication with clients, company leadership, and field crews, as well as fostering positive client relationships that reflect and uphold the company's strong reputation for reliability and trust.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
These duties are those typically performed in this position. Employee may not perform all the listed duties and/or may be required to perform additional or different duties.
- Compose and implement project specific work plan
- Prepare required documentation, such as submittals, bid packages, contracts, invoices, change orders, billing forecasts and other administrative requirements
- Communicate deviations from original job bid to actual job site conditions to client, subcontractors, and secure additional work authorization prior to starting changes
- Review the work performed by the subcontractors to ensure compliance with the contract documents and review and approve change orders submitted by subcontractors
- Willing to learn Laser Tracker utilization to determine precise location and measurements of points, elevations, lines and areas for construction and mechanical alignment purposes
- Create, track and coordinate project schedule
- Negotiate with subcontractors and suppliers
- Work with Foreman to schedule tasks, determine best construction methods and control labor, equipment, and material usage; Conduct on site meetings
- Attend completion inspections utilizing contractor punch list
- Attend final acceptance inspections as scheduled by governmental entities
- Work within and promote corporate vision, mission, and values of the organization
- Performs other duties as assigned
